Domingo, 24 de Septiembre de 2006
Ejecuta programas y juegos de MS-DOS en la Palm
El veterano MS-DOS, sistema operativo que los lectores más jóvenes quizás no conozcan, ha sido portado en parte varias veces a nuestras Palm. Se intentó utilizando el emulador de Atari ST para Palm CaSTAway, y también se hizo una implementación del shell de MS-DOS llamada VFSDOS, que no emulador, ya que no puede ejecutar directamente programas nativos de MS-DOS.

VFSDOS es un shell de MS-DOS para PalmOS
Pero esta vez se está haciendo un port completamente funcional, en concreto utilizando el emulador DosBox, tan útil para ejecutar juegos y programas antiguos de MS-DOS en ordenadores modernos. El autor ya anunció su trabajo en agosto, y por lo visto la cosa ha avanzado, ya que podemos ver en TamsPalm capturas del emulador funcionando en una Tungsten C. Aunque el código está aún lleno de errores, es todo un avance ver como programas como QBasic, DOSShell o Word 5.5 se inician correctamente. ¿Qué recuerdos, verdad? No me enrollaré con batallitas de cómo me inicié en el mundo de la informática con mi querido clónico 286 a 16MHz y 512Kb de RAM.

QBasic y DOSShell ejecutándos en una Tungsten C
Las conclusiones a las que han llegado sobre el proyecto tras analizarlo, aún estando en fase tan temprana, son buenas:
- La emulación de la CPU funciona sin demasiados problemas (aunque relativamente lenta).
- Soporta modo texto de 80×25 y 80×43 caracteres (en color).
- Acceso a VFS (es decir, tarjetas de expansión).
- El ratón se controla con la pantalla táctil (aunque aún está descalibrado).
- El Graffiti2 de la Tungsten C no fue reconocido (no se pudo escribir texto).
Según comentan, todos los programas necesarios vienen en un archivo PRC de sólo 400Kb. Algunas opciones del programa se configuran desde los menús, mientras que otras están en el archivo dosbox.conf, en la tarjeta de expansión, como en la versión para PC de la que deriva.

QBasic en modo alta resolución de 43 líneas
Aún no hay versión para descargar públicamente, principalmente porque es aún muy inestable y requiere muchas mejoras, pero es un proyecto que habrá que seguir de cerca: programar en QBasic, jugar viejos juegos de MS-DOS… suena demasiado interesante para los amantes de la, para muchos, primera línea de comandos que conocimos.
Por: Marcos González Troyas en Novedades Palm
RSS comentarios | Trackback |
Imprimir este post
Artículos relacionados
| Compártelo: |




































Es una noticia estupenda y sale justo cuando estaba buscando una forma de llevarme conmigo el entorno de programación de Modula-2: hasta ahora sólo he encontrado emuladores que funcionan en PocketPC y, la verdad, maldita la gana que tengo de volver a usar uno de esos cacharros.
Sí, hay muchos programas de MS-DOS que serían muy útiles en una PDA. Estoy también deseoso de que salga una versión pública de este emulador.
Y estara implementado el format c:??? Recuerdo la vez que mi hermano hizo eso en el primer PC que tuvimos en la casa… un 386SX, y todavia no teniamos mucha idea del computador… mi padre estaba MUY contento…
El emulador que se esta creando funciona para programas escritos en GWBasic?
Si se hace funcionar el intérprete de GWBasic en este emulador de MS-DOS, se podrán ejecutar los programas que funcionen con él. Supongo, nunca he usado GWBasic.